Characteristics and Customization Options for Forged Alloy Steel

Alloy steel forgings contain small amounts of one or more alloying elements added to its overall content. These added elements can include manganese, silicon, nickel, titanium, copper, chromium, aluminum, and more. By adding different elements during the forging process, we can modify the properties and performance characteristics of your alloy steel forged components. Your specific industrial application and its requirements will dictate the type of alloy steel forging necessary. Materials we can use in the alloy steel forging process include:

  • Nickel & Copper – Improves corrosion resistance while adding increased strength
  • Chromium, Vanadium, Molybdenum, & Tungsten – These elements increase strength through the formation of second-phase carbides
  • Manganese, Silicon, Nickel, & Copper – The addition of these elements increases strength by forming solid solutions in ferrite, ideal for extreme heat exposure
  • Molybdenum – When molybdenum is added by itself, it helps the steel resist embrittlement
  • Cobalt, Chromium, & Nickel – Improves retention of strength and ductility at higher service temperatures
  • Silicon & Nickel – Improves the retention of ductility and impact at low service temperatures

Forged Alloy Steel Grades and Specifications

Our alloy steel specifications include AISI, ASTM, AMS, API, SAE, ASME, AWS, JIS, and GB. Using our open-die forging process, we can customize the alloying elements within the alloy steel to achieve each application's required performance specifications. Forged alloy steel grades include:

  • 4130: Excellent weldability and high strength-to-weight ratio, suitable for aerospace and oil industry applications.
  • 4140: Versatile, with high strength, toughness, and wear resistance. Used in gears, axles, and shafts.
  • 4150: Good machinability with high strength and wear resistance. Common in parts subjected to heavy wear and stress.
  • 4340: High tensile strength and toughness, ideal for crankshafts and other rugged components.
  • 4340AQ: Features improved toughness and fatigue resistance, suitable for demanding applications like aerospace and transportation.
  • A105: Ideal for high-pressure, high-temperature piping applications.
  • Nitralloy 135MOD: High strength with enhanced corrosion resistance, often used in oil and gas drilling equipment.

*Additional steel grades and specifications are available upon request.

Industrial Applications for Open Die Forged Alloy Steel

GLF's alloy steel forgings are ideal for nearly any industry. The open-die forging process produces alloy steel forgings that are stronger, tougher, and have better wear resistance than castings, making them suitable for a broad range of rugged industrial applications. We manufacture alloy steel components like blocks, flats, rounds, shafts, and crankshafts that are used in some of the toughest environments.
